Alonso gets his points prediction in early

Undeterred by his last points prediction coming back to bite him, Fernando Alonso has said he expects his misfiring McLaren Formula One team to open their account for the season in Monaco this weekend. The Spaniard had told reporters before his home race in Barcelona two weeks ago that he was confident McLaren would finish in the points. Instead, he retired with a brake problem – which the team blamed on a trapped visor tear-off – while 2009 champion teammate Jenson Button finished 16th and lapped after wrestling with the 'scary' handling of his car.
